What is the difference between Weekend Fingerprint Analyst vs Fingerprint Technician?

AspectWeekend Fingerprint AnalystFingerprint Technician
CredentialsFingerprint analysis certifications, background checksSimilar certifications, background checks
Work EnvironmentCrime labs, law enforcement agencies, forensic settingsLaw enforcement agencies, forensic labs, crime scenes
Employer & IndustryLaw enforcement, forensic labsPolice departments, forensic labs
Job FocusAnalyzing and comparing fingerprint evidenceCollecting, processing, and preparing fingerprint evidence

Weekend Fingerprint Analysts primarily focus on analyzing fingerprint evidence, often working in forensic labs or law enforcement settings during weekends. Fingerprint Technicians typically handle the collection and processing of fingerprint evidence at crime scenes or labs. While both roles require similar certifications and work within law enforcement environments, analysts concentrate on comparison and verification, whereas technicians focus on evidence collection and preparation.
